Hi Achim,
the solution is rather straight forward:
you make up a dummy.c that contains something like:
int main(void) { return 0; }
then you edit the makefile.am in the directory where the library sources are
and add the dummy.c file to the sources of libcups
I had to use this trick, too, when building the kde packages for solaris 8
The real error is probably somewhere in libtool, but I didn't bother to search
for it.

> Hi,
>
> I've installed the new cups 1.1.15. Now kprinter (from solaris8 prebuild
> packages) complains:
>
> ld.so.1: kprinter: fatal: relocation error: file /usr/lib/libcups.so.2:
> symbol main: referenced symbol not found
>
> Anyone knows how to create a lib with main() included?
